We did not audit the financial statements and other financial information, in respect of 13 subsidiaries, whose financial statements include total assets of Rs. 7,527 crore and net assets of Rs. 4,532 crore as at March 31, 2018, and total revenues of Rs. 831 crore and Rs. 3,479 crore for the quarter and the year ended on that date respectively. These financial statements and other financial information have been audited by other auditors, which financial statements, other financial information and auditor’ s reports have been furnished to us by the management. The consolidated financial statements also include the Group’s share of net profit of Rs. Nil for the quarter and for the year ended March 31, 2018 respectively, as considered S.R Batliboi:& Co. LIP, a l Limited Liability Partnership with l.LP Identity No AAS 4294 Regd. Offit~ 2. CJmac Street. Block ?c?, 3rd Floor. Ko:kata 700 0 16


LOGO

S.R. BArL1B01 & Co. LLP Chartered Accountants in the consolidated financial statements, in respect of I associate, whose financial statements and other financial information have been audited by other auditors and whose reports have been furnished to us by the management. Our opinion, in so far as it relates to the affairs of such subsidiaries and associates is based solely on the report of other auditors. Our opinion is not modified in respect of this matter. All of these subsidiaries and associate are located outside India whose financial statements and other financial information have been prepared in accordance with accounting principles generally accepted in their respective countries and which have been audited by other auditors under generally accepted auditing standards applicable in their respective countries. The Company’s management has converted the financial statements of such subsidiaries and associates located outside India from accounting principles generally accepted in their respective countries to accounting principles generally accepted in India. We have audited these conversion adjustments made by the Company’s management. Our opinion in so far as it relates to the balances and affairs of such subsidiaries and associates located outside India is based on the report of other auditors and the conversion adjustments prepared by the management of the Company and audited by us. 5. The accompanying consolidated Ind AS financial results include unaudited financial statements and other unaudited financial information in respect of3 subsidiaries, whose financial statements and other financial information reflect total assets of Rs 2,790 crore and net assets of Rs 97 crore as at March 31, 2018, and total revenues of Rs 150 crore for the quarter and year ended on that date. These unaudited financial statements and other unaudited financial information have been furnished to us by the management. The consolidated Ind AS financial statements also include the Group’s share of net profit of Rs. Nil for the quarter and year ended March 31, 2018, as considered in the consolidated financial statements, in respect of 1 associate and 3 jointly controlled entities, whose financial statements and other financial information have not been audited and whose unaudited financial statements and other unaudited financial information have been furnished to us by the management. Our opinion, in so far as it relates to the affairs of these subsidiaries, associates and jointly controlled entities, is based solely on such unaudited financial statements and other unaudited financial information. In our opinion and according to the information and explanations given to us by the Management, these financial statements and other financial information are not material to the Group. Our opinion is not modified in respect of this matter. 6.
